comparemela.com
Home
National Credit Systems 31131
Top Locations Tagged with National Credit Systems 31131
National Credit Systems 31131 in United States - 30349/Collection-agency near Fulton
1). National Credit Systems
National Credit Systems 31131 in India - 682001/Collection-agency near Ernakulam
2). National Credit Systems CLOSED, Cottoneaster Way
vimarsana © 2020. All Rights Reserved.